Home Much Crime Takes Place in Seekonk?

According to the 2012 Annual Town Report, Seekonk Police responded to 14,117 calls for service in FY2012. Take a look at the break-down.

Seekonk's 2012 Annual Town Report outlines in detail the activity of the Seekonk Police Department last year.

According to the report, Seekonk Police responded to 14,117 calls for service during FY2012 and 508 criminal complaints or arrests.

The majority of the incidents (3,118) fell into the "motor vehicle citations" category. Another large chunk of the incidents included business or residential alarms.

There were 222 incidents of larceny and 134 incidents of shoplifting in FY2012. The remainder of offenses were in double digits.

According to the report, there were more overall calls for service in FY2012 than FY2011 (13,643), and more in FY2011 than FY2010 (12,654).

Here is a full look at the statistics from FY2012:

Robbery: 2

Assault: 52

B&E Dwelling/Building: 59

Larceny: 222

Motor vehicle theft: 22

Breaking and entering into a motor vehicle: 64

Vandalism: 93

Shoplifting: 134

Domestic Disturbance: 65

Motor vehicle citations: 3,118

Alarm for business or residential: 1,413
